The Pain Management Advanced Practice Nurse Practitioner (ARN P) / Pain & Whole Health Clinic Coordinator (PCC) is responsible for the care of the Pain Management patient - administrative needs of the Anesthesia/Pain Service Line per the Chief of Anesthesia and the Director/Pain Section Chief - and for coordinating activities within and between the various pain service activities - consulting & supporting services - as well as providing leadership within the multidisciplinary staff.
Duties
The primary purpose of the incumbent is to provide direct Pain care within the Pain Clinic - as well as serve as a supervisor of Pain Clinic Whole Health (WH)/Complementary and Integrative Health (CIH) Staff from both divisions (Seattle and American Lake) and potentially other staff as assigned The Pain/Whole Health Coordinator Supervisory ARNP is responsible for the care of the Pain Management patient at both campuses of VAPSCHS (both Seattle and American Lake/Tacoma) - administrative needs of the Anesthesia/Pain Service Line per the Director/Pain Section Chief - and for coordinating activities within and between the various pain service activities - consulting & supporting services - as well as providing leadership within the multidisciplinary staff (e.g. - psychologists - pharmacists - physical therapists - nurses - schedulers - movement therapists - massage therapists - acupuncturists) to ensure optimal & efficient - Veteran-centered health care The incumbent will work under varying level of supervision - depending on the project - and must be responsible for sound decisions at all times The Pain/Whole Health Coordinator Supervisory ARNP will be directly responsible to the Pain Director for clinical - research - and administrative duties Duties include but not limited to: Demonstrates leadership in delivering and improving multimodal Pain care through collaborative strategies with others Executes position responsibilities that demonstrate leadership - experience - and creative approaches to management of complex Veteran care Demonstrates performance and leadership that is broad enough to improve the care for a group of Veterans Documents outcomes at the program or service level The Supervisory ARNP demonstrates (a) Leading and organizing delivery of care to assure continuity of care and peer accountability for practice - including access to care and discharge planning (b) Using advanced clinical knowledge/judgment to promote staff involvement in planning - decision-making - and evaluating outcomes - (c) Functioning as an expert in clinical practice and/or areas related to the assigned roles and responsibilities - (d) Systematically evaluating current practice - and formulating outcomes for groups of Veterans and/or organizational processes within an area of expertise - (e) Guiding - developing - and supporting staff from a leadership perspective - and (f) Using professional standards of care - scientific evidence - and practice to evaluate programs and/or service activities The Supervisory ARNP demonstrates knowledge and skills to: (a) Assess - diagnose - treat - and evaluate - care that promotes wellness and prevents disease/injury and disability (b) Order and/or interpret laboratory and diagnostic studies and procedures (c) - Perform treatments/procedures as indicated (d) Consult and collaborate with physicians and other health care professionals to manage complex health problems and (e) Direct care or manage systems of care for complex individuals/family/community populations VA offers a comprehensive total rewards package: VA Nurse Total Rewards Pay: Competitive salary - regular salary increases - potential for performance awards Paid Time Off: 50 days of paid time off per year (26 days of annual leave - 13 days of sick leave - 11 paid Federal holidays per year) Retirement: Traditional federal pension (5 years vesting) and federal 401K with up to 5% in contributions by VA Insurance: Federal health/vision/dental/term life/long-term care (many federal insurance programs can be carried into retirement) Licensure: 1 full and unrestricted license from any US State or territory Work Schedule: Monday-Friday - 8 am - 4:30 pm Telework: Not Available Virtual: This is not a virtual position Relocation/Recruitment Incentives: Not Authorized Permanent Change of Station (PCS): Not Authorized
